What's the story?

Ryan Satin of Pro Wrestling Sheet has reported that Dave Bautista, better known as Batista in the WWE, is in fact in talks with the company about having a match at WrestleMania, but added that WWE weren't the only company interested in the former multiple time WWE World Champion and film star.

In case you didn't know...

Many expected Batista to appear at WrestleMania after he showed up during the SmackDown Live 1,000th episode to reunite popular wrestling stable Evolution and teased some tension between him and fellow stable member Triple H.

However, Triple H got injured at 'Crown Jewel' and had to have surgery and Batista was announced as joining the cast of 'Dune' leading many to believe the prospective match was off and so was Batista's potential 'Mania appearance.

The heart of the matter

Ryan Satin has alleged that WWE and Batista are 'deep' into talks for 'The Animal' to not only show up at WrestleMania 35, but to actually compete in a match.

According to multiple sources, the “Guardians of the Galaxy” star is deep in talks with WWE about a return on “The Grandest Stage of Them All.”

For fans excited about the prospect of the 'James Bond', 'Guardian's of the Galaxy' and 'Blade Runner 2049' star wrestling another WWE, there's one problem. He might get poached by another company. Who's the other company? AEW of course!

However, we’re told he’s 50/50 on returning at this point based on how talks have gone.
In addition to this, we’re told there’s been interest expressed to Dave from All Elite Wrestling and he isn’t turning them away. Our sources say he’s listening to what both companies have to offer.

AEW have already snapped up Kenny Omega despite looming speculation about his free-agency, and Chris Jericho but Dave Bautista could give them that star power I feel they're in desperate need of.
